What is the Law Regarding Employment in Burbank?
Employment law refers to the body of laws in Burbank that govern employees, employers, and independent contractors. These laws cover issues in employment such as hiring, workplace disputes, and terminations A basic understanding of Burbank employment laws is required for both the employee and their employer.
"At-Will" vs. Contract Employment Terms
Sometimes an employment contract is used that sets a specific length of employment, but most of the times employment is considered to be on an "at-will" basis. "At-will" employment implies that either the employer or employee may end the job at any time for any reason, so long as it is not illegal to do so Federal and state laws govern the enforcement of employment clauses provisions for citizens of Burbank.
Anti-Discrimination laws in Burbank
The laws applicable for citizens of Burbank generally make discrimination illegal at any phase of employment, such as hiring, working environment, and terminations. Individuals who live in the city of Burbank are required to follow laws which employers from discriminating based on certain classes. These classes include race, gender, disability, national origin, and age.
Employment discrimination claims are often heard by an administrative agency like the EEOC. Additionally, some attorneys are specialists in the discrimination field.

Life in Burbank
Burbank, California is known as the "Media Capital of the World". It is only a few miles away from Hollywood and is home to the headquarters for many entertainment and media companies. Burbank has a population of about 104,000 and was named after David Burbank, an entrepreneur. Many famous movie and film celebrities have resided in Burbank.Burbank's economic and social life is supported primarily by the entertainment industry. Companies that have headquarters or major productions studios in the city include: Warner Music Group, Warner Bros. Entertainment, The Walt Disney Company, Nickelodeon, ABC, NBC Universal, and Cartoon Network Studios. Burbank is considered to be a nucleus for the Southern California entertainment and media industry.
Burbank has one of the most famous downtown districts in the country. In fact, the city of Burbank has often been referred to as "Beautiful Downtown Burbank". Downtown Burbank features a diverse mix of fine dining, high-end shopping, and entertainment attractions. Burbank Mall is a popular shopping destination for visitors to the area. Several other similar shopping centers can be found throughout Burbank.
